Selecting the Perfect Dining Tables

The dining table is the centerpiece of any dining room, so it’s important to choose one that fits the modern farmhouse aesthetic. Here are some key factors to consider:

  • Size and shape: Opt for a dining table that can comfortably accommodate the number of people you usually have for meals. Rectangular or round tables are popular choices for farmhouse-style dining rooms.
  • Material: Look for tables made from reclaimed wood or distressed finishes to add a rustic touch to your dining room. These materials complement the modern farmhouse style beautifully.
  • Design and style: Consider the overall style of your dining room and choose a table that complements it. Whether you prefer a more traditional farmhouse look or a modern twist on the style, there are plenty of options available.

Choosing the Right Chairs

The chairs you select for your modern farmhouse dining room should be both comfortable and stylish. Here are some tips to help you choose the right chairs:

  • Material and upholstery: Go for chairs that feature natural materials like wood or rattan. These materials add warmth and texture to the room. Consider upholstered chairs in neutral colors for added comfort and versatility.
  • Design and details: Look for chairs with unique detailing and farmhouse-inspired designs. Cross-back chairs or those with a spindle-back are popular choices that bring a touch of farmhouse charm.
  • Matching or mixing: Decide whether you want matching chairs or if you prefer an eclectic mix of different styles. Mixing and matching chairs can create an interesting and personalized look in your dining room.

Storage Options to Enhance Functionality

In a modern farmhouse dining room, storage options are essential to keep the space organized and clutter-free. Consider the following storage solutions:

  • Sideboards or buffets: A sideboard or buffet not only provides extra storage for dining essentials like dishes and linens, but it also adds a stylish element to the room. Look for pieces with a distressed finish or reclaimed wood for a farmhouse feel.
  • Open shelving: Incorporating open shelving allows you to display your favorite dishware or farmhouse-inspired decor. You can choose to have floating shelves or install rustic wooden shelves on the walls.
  • Storage benches: If your dining area is limited on space, consider adding a storage bench. This not only provides extra seating but also offers hidden storage options to store items like table linens or extra dinnerware.

Think About the Size and Scale

Another key factor to consider when selecting lighting fixtures is the size and scale of your dining room. The fixtures should be proportionate to the room and its furniture. If your dining space is small, opt for compact fixtures that don’t overwhelm the room. On the other hand, if you have a large dining area, consider larger statement pieces that can serve as focal points.

Keep in mind that the height of the ceiling also plays a significant role in determining the size of the lighting fixtures. For higher ceilings, you can choose longer pendant lights or even install a chandelier, while lower ceilings may require flush-mount or semi-flush-mount fixtures to provide adequate lighting without obstructing the view.

  • Pro Tip: Use a measuring tape to determine the ideal height and width for the lighting fixtures based on the size of your dining space.
  • Pro Tip: If you have a large farmhouse-style dining table, consider using multiple pendant lights or a linear suspension fixture to create a balanced look.

Layer Your Lighting

One of the key principles of lighting design is to create layers of light to achieve the desired ambiance. In a modern farmhouse dining room, it’s essential to incorporate different types of lighting to add depth and create a cozy atmosphere.

Start by installing a central overhead fixture, such as a chandelier or a pendant light, to provide general illumination. This will be the primary light source in your dining area. Then, add task lighting options such as wall sconces or buffet lamps to illuminate specific areas, such as a buffet table or a built-in cabinet.

Finally, incorporate accent lighting, such as table lamps or candle holders, to create a warm and intimate atmosphere during meals or gatherings. These smaller light sources will add a touch of charm and create a visually pleasing environment.

  • Pro Tip: Dimmer switches are a great addition to your lighting design, allowing you to adjust the brightness levels and create the perfect ambiance for any occasion.
  • Pro Tip: Consider incorporating natural light into your dining room by adding sheer curtains or blinds that can be easily adjusted to let in sunlight.

Don’t Forget About Bulbs

While selecting the right lighting fixtures is important, don’t forget about the bulbs themselves. The type of bulbs you choose can significantly impact the overall look and feel of your dining room. Here are a few options to consider:

  1. LED Bulbs: LED bulbs are energy-efficient and have a longer lifespan compared to traditional incandescent bulbs. They come in various color temperatures, allowing you to choose between warm and cool lighting.
  2. Edison Bulbs: Edison bulbs have a vintage aesthetic and emit a warm, soft glow. They are a popular choice for farmhouse-style lighting fixtures, adding a nostalgic touch to the room.
  3. Frosted Bulbs: For a softer and diffused light, opt for frosted bulbs. They are perfect for fixtures that require a gentle glow without harsh shadows.

Experiment with different bulb types to find the one that creates the desired ambiance in your modern farmhouse dining room.
